Transaction cb62044de0acffc4ba265c150ae56be2018071b5e4b9b7fb3a36f667fcf32484

block
b8809c0477fc7e16efb19563b1cd8f9687f7fbc4a2ead8af2379302cafb919d5

1 Input

90 Outputs